Rvtools Unknown Error Stsservicedll Free Hot! | VERIFIED • 2026 |
RVTools Unknown Error: A Comprehensive Guide to Resolving STSService.dll Issues for Free
- Keep .NET updated – Enable Windows Update for .NET patches.
- Never skip prerequisites – When updating RVTOOLS, always re-run the installer’s dependency check.
- Use a dedicated management VM – Run RVTOOLS on a clean Windows VM without aggressive security software that might block DLLs.
- Backup stsservicedll.dll – Located typically in
C:\Windows\Microsoft.NET\Framework64\v4.0.30319\. Copy it to a safe location.
- After updating Windows – Recent Windows 10/11 or Windows Server updates change .NET security policies.
- On fresh Windows installations – Missing prerequisites (like specific .NET versions or Visual C++ runtimes).
- After upgrading vCenter – From v6.5 to v6.7 or v7.0, where SSO authentication methods have evolved.
- When running RVTOOLS on a domain-joined machine – Group policies may restrict certain DLL registrations.
- RVTools: A GUI tool that queries vCenter Server or ESXi hosts over VMware APIs (vSphere Web Services, vSphere SDK) to extract inventory, configuration, and performance-related information. Failure modes can originate from network issues, API incompatibilities, authentication, or problems local to the client (Windows) where RVTools runs.
- stsservicedll: The token resembles a DLL name. In VMware and related ecosystems, DLLs with “sts” or “service” often belong to security token services, authentication helpers, or vendor-provided service libraries. Alternatively, the name may indicate a third-party or custom Windows DLL loaded into RVTools’ process or invoked by a system-level API.
- “unknown error” and “free”: “Unknown error” is a generic catch-all message when an application cannot classify an exception; “free” commonly appears in low-level logs when an operation attempts to free (deallocate) memory or resources—often signalling a double-free, invalid pointer, or resource-handle misuse.
INFO
Change the logging level from to DEBUG . This can sometimes bypass the crash during inventory loading. 4. Verify Command-Line Syntax
Step 1: Update RVTools to the Latest Version
Create a RVTools.exe.config file in the same folder with: rvtools unknown error stsservicedll free